300E engine in 190E 2.6:
Hi, new member here. I was searching for info on dropping a 300E engine into a 190E 2.6. The 190 is clean but has a broken timing chain, I was thinking that a 3.0 engine is a logical replacement for a little more torque.
Is this a "plug and play" type of swap? Do I need to change any electronics or other accessories? The good news is that I have the 190 complete, so I could switch over anything I need. I know that both engines are essentially the same, the 190 is an 1989, does anyone know which years of 300 engine will plug right in? Lastly, how much increase in torque am I looking at between the two? Thanks a ton in advance, and I apologize if this has been covered to death already, if so maybe someone can link me to the appropriate thread. |

ok first and foremost you will need to find engine and trans from a late 89 or earlier.they changed the f.i. in 1990 to a 50+ pin computer from the 36 pin.that being said,motor mount arms from 190 are essential and good idea to have the larger 300 trans.300e computer not essential but nice.my car was a fireball,i did the swap when 4k mls for a 3k engine.
